Unveiling the Inline-Six Saga
Delving into history, the inline-six engine was ubiquitous in the mid-20th century, celebrated for its smooth operation, mechanical simplicity, and inherent balance. This layout, where six cylinders are arranged in a straight line along the crankshaft, generates less vibration compared to other configurations, resulting in a smoother and more refined power delivery.
However, the inline-six fell out of favour in the ’80s and ’90s, largely replaced by the more compact V6 engine. The V6, with its cylinders arranged in a ‘V’ shape, offered similar power in a smaller package, making it easier for automakers to fit into increasingly streamlined and aerodynamic car designs.
The Resurgence of a Classic
Fast forward to today, and we’re seeing a revival of the inline-six. Why the sudden turnaround? Well, it’s no coincidence that this resurgence aligns with the industry’s increasing focus on efficiency and emissions. The inline-six, with its inherent balance and absence of ‘rocking’ motions found in other configurations, is generally more efficient and produces less emissions. This makes it an attractive option for manufacturers grappling with stringent environmental regulations.
Impact on the Automotive Landscape
The re-emergence of the inline-six is having a profound impact on the automotive industry. Car manufacturers such as Mercedes-Benz and Jaguar Land Rover have reintroduced inline-six engines into their line-ups, replacing their V6 counterparts. BMW has even gone a step further, maintaining the inline-six architecture as a cornerstone of their vehicle range.
The transition isn’t without its challenges, though. The longer design of the inline-six engine requires larger engine bays, impacting vehicle design. Manufacturers need to strike a balance between the mechanical benefits of the inline-six and the constraints of modern, streamlined vehicle designs.
